Ingredients


– 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-sized pieces
– 2 tablespoons soy sauce
– 1 tablespoon fish sauce
– 1 tablespoon lime juice
– 1 tablespoon brown sugar
– 1 tablespoon cornstarch
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 tablespoon fresh ginger, minced
– 1 teaspoon red pepper flakes (adjust according to spice preference)
– 2 tablespoons vegetable oil (for cooking)
– Fresh cilantro, for garnish
– Lime wedges, for serving

Step-by-Step Instructions


Creating Thai Chicken Bites is easy and fun! Follow these simple steps to achieve amazing results:
1. Prepare the Marinade: In a bowl, whisk together the soy sauce, fish sauce, lime juice, brown sugar, cornstarch, garlic, ginger, and red pepper flakes.
2. Marinate the Chicken: Add the chicken pieces to the marinade and mix until well-coated. Cover and let it marinate for at least 30 minutes in the refrigerator.
3. Heat the Oil: In a large skillet, he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at.
4. Cook the Chicken: Remove the chicken from the marinade, shaking off excess liquid. Add the chicken to the skillet in a single layer, cooking until golden brown and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es.
5. Check for Doneness: Ensure the chicken is fully cooked, reaching an internal temperature of 165°F (75°C).
6. Garnish: Remove the chicken from the skillet and place it on a serving platter. Garnish with fresh cilantro.
7. Serve: Serve warm with lime wedges on the side for squeezing over the chicken.

Additional Tips


– Use Fresh Ingredients: Fresh herbs and spices will elevate the flavor of your Thai Chicken Bites. Opt for freshly minced garlic and ginger for the best taste.
– Adjust Cooking Time: Depending on the size of your chicken pieces, cooking time may vary. Ensure they are cooked through but not overdone to keep them juicy.
– Experiment with Marinades: Feel free to add other ingredients like lemongrass or Thai basil to the marinade for a unique twist.
– Serve with a Variety of Dips: In addition to sweet chili sauce, consider serving with soy sauce, sriracha, or a yogurt-based dip for different flavor options.

Recipe Variation


Get creative with these fun variations of Thai Chicken Bites:
1. Coconut Crusted: Add shredded coconut to the cornstarch before coating the chicken for a crispy, tropical twist.
2. Vegetarian Option: Substitute chicken with tofu or tempeh, marinating and cooking them the same way for a plant-based alternative.
3. Spicy Thai Chicken Bites: Increase the red pepper flakes or add a dash of hot sauce to the marinade for extra heat.
4. Baked Version: Instead of pan-frying, bake the marinated chicken at 400°F (200°C) for 20-25 minutes for a healthier option.

Freezing and Storage


Storage: Keep any le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They should remain fresh for up to 3 days.
Freezing: You can freeze uncooked marinated chicken bites for up to 3 months. Just ensure they are in a freezer-safe bag. Thaw in the refrigerator before cooking.
Reheating: For best results, reheat in a skillet over medium heat until warmed through, or in the oven at 350°F (175°C) until hot.

Frequently Asked Questions


Can I use chicken thighs instead of breasts?
Yes, chicken thighs will add more flavor and remain juicier, but ensure they are cut into bite-sized pieces.
What can I serve with Thai Chicken Bites?
These bites pair well with jasmine rice, a fresh salad, or steamed vegetables for a complete meal.
How do I know when the chicken is cooked?
Use a meat thermometer to check that the internal temperature reaches 165°F (75°C).
Is the marinade suitable for other proteins?
Absolutely! This marinade works wonderfully with shrimp, pork, or even vegetables.
Can I make this dish gluten-free?
Yes, simply use gluten-free soy sauce and ensure all other ingredients are gluten-free.
